Propiedad Workbook.PasswordEncryptionKeyLength (Excel)

Devuelve un valor Long que indica la longitud de clave del algoritmo que Usa Microsoft Excel al cifrar las contraseñas del libro especificado. Solo lectura.

Sintaxis

expresión. PasswordEncryptionKeyLength

Expresión Variable que representa un objeto Workbook .

Comentarios

Use el método SetPasswordEncryptionOptions para especificar si Excel cifra las propiedades de archivo del libro protegido con contraseña especificado.

Ejemplo:

Este ejemplo establece las opciones de cifrado de contraseña del libro especificado, si la longitud de la clave de cifrado de la contraseña es menor que 56.

Sub SetPasswordOptions() 
 
 With ActiveWorkbook 
 If .PasswordEncryptionKeyLength < 56 Then 
 .SetPasswordEncryptionOptions _ 
 PasswordEncryptionProvider:="Microsoft RSA SChannel Cryptographic Provider", _ 
 PasswordEncryptionAlgorithm:="RC4", _ 
 PasswordEncryptionKeyLength:=56, _ 
 PasswordEncryptionFileProperties:=True 
 End If 
 End With 
 
End Sub

Soporte técnico y comentarios

¿Tiene preguntas o comentarios sobre VBA para Office o esta documentación? Vea Soporte técnico y comentarios sobre VBA para Office para obtener ayuda sobre las formas en las que puede recibir soporte técnico y enviar comentarios.